Top 5 Anti-Aging Skincare Products You Need Right Now
As we age, maintaining a youthful appearance becomes a central aspect of skincare. Fortunately, the market is flooded with effective products designed to combat the signs of aging. Here are the Top 5 Anti-Aging Skincare Products you need right now:
- Retinol Cream: This powerhouse ingredient boosts collagen production and accelerates cell turnover, reducing fine lines and wrinkles.
- Vitamin C Serum: Known for its brightening properties, Vitamin C also protects against free radicals, effectively diminishing dark spots over time.
- Hyaluronic Acid: This hydrating agent plumps up the skin, giving it a smoother and more youthful appearance.
- Sunscreen: Daily application of a broad-spectrum sunscreen is crucial to prevent photoaging and protect the skin from harmful UV rays.
- Peptide Cream: Peptides help to stimulate collagen production, enhancing skin's elasticity and reducing the appearance of sagging skin.

How to Choose the Best Anti-Aging Ingredients for Your Skin
Choosing the best anti-aging ingredients for your skin can be daunting, given the sheer number of products on the market. Start by understanding your skin type; whether you have dry, oily, or combination skin will influence the ingredients that work best for you. Some of the most effective anti-aging ingredients include retinoids, which promote cell turnover, and hyaluronic acid, which helps retain moisture and plump the skin. Additionally, vitamin C is a potent antioxidant that can brighten your complexion while protecting against environmental damage.
When selecting anti-aging products, look for formulations that include a combination of these effective ingredients. A good rule of thumb is to use products that address not just visible signs of aging but also promote overall skin health. Consider adding peptides, which can stimulate collagen production, and SPF to protect against sun damage, a leading factor in premature aging. Always patch test new products and consult with a dermatologist to create a tailored skincare routine that meets your specific needs and goals.
Can Lifestyle Changes Really Reverse Signs of Aging?
As we age, the signs of aging become increasingly apparent, prompting many to explore options for reversing these effects. One pivotal question arises: Can lifestyle changes really reverse signs of aging? Research suggests that adopting healthier habits can significantly influence the aging process. Key lifestyle modifications include a balanced diet rich in antioxidants, regular exercise, and effective stress management. Incorporating foods such as berries, leafy greens, and healthy fats can nourish the skin and improve overall health, while physical activity enhances circulation and helps maintain a youthful physique.
In addition to diet and exercise, lifestyle changes encompassing sufficient sleep, hydration, and sun protection play critical roles in combating aging signs. Quality sleep is essential for cellular repair, and staying well-hydrated ensures your skin remains plump and resilient. Moreover, using sunscreen daily can prevent premature aging caused by UV exposure. Implementing these changes not only promotes a more vibrant appearance but also contributes to long-term health and well-being, reinforcing the idea that it is indeed possible to 'reverse signs of aging' through conscious lifestyle choices.
